Mine would TRY to home before I added limit switches. And crash in the process. The machine itself didn’t home on boot since they didn’t intend it to when made, but LB would send a command when it connected and crash the head into origin corner. Even now that I do have switches the machine will not home when I power it up, but once LB connects it does.
I turned off auto homing. Seems to be behaving, lol
